About Xiaoru Yuan

Xiaoru Yuan is a scholar working on Computer Vision and Pattern Recognition, Signal Processing, Computer Graphics and Computer-Aided Design, Artificial Intelligence and Statistical and Nonlinear Physics, having authored 154 papers that have together received 3.4k indexed citations. Recurring topics across this work include Data Visualization and Analytics (98 papers), Computer Graphics and Visualization Techniques (33 papers), Video Analysis and Summarization (29 papers), Data Management and Algorithms (28 papers), Complex Network Analysis Techniques (19 papers), Advanced Vision and Imaging (18 papers), Advanced Text Analysis Techniques (14 papers) and Time Series Analysis and Forecasting (11 papers). The work is most often cited by research in Computer Graphics and Computer-Aided Design (438 citations), Computer Vision and Pattern Recognition (2.4k citations), Transportation (480 citations), Signal Processing (746 citations) and Geography, Planning and Development (229 citations). Xiaoru Yuan has collaborated with scholars based in China, United States and Hong Kong. Frequent co-authors include Zuchao Wang, Hanqi Guo, Junping Zhang, Min Lü, Huamin Qu, Hong Zhou, Liang Wang, Siming Chen, Donghao Ren and Huub van de Wetering. Their work appears in journals such as IEEE Transactions on Visualization and Computer Graphics, Computer Graphics Forum, The Visual Computer, Journal of Visualization and Pure and Applied Geophysics.
